How to calculate how much it will cost to use GEMINI or GAMENI 2 Flash?

Can I use AI Gemini for free, or will it be paid for each request?
I don’t see anywhere that it is paid, how to calculate the cost. If I am going to integrate AI as a tool for communicating with game characters, I would like to understand whether it is worth deploying my own language model or whether it would be more profitable to use API.
If anyone has experience, please tell me how much GEMINI costs you per month and how many tokens (requests) do you create?

There is a free tier that is rate limited to a specific amount of API requests per minute and then paid tiers if you add a billable card. See the following:

(Nite that there is also vertex pricing which is different then the standard API pricing)